Registered Agent Criteria and Adherence

To function lawfully, every business entity, whether an LLC or a corporation, must select a representative. This obligation ensures that there is a trusted individual for handling official correspondence and important state correspondence. The registered agent must have a real address within the state of incorporation, as P.O. boxes are not permitted. Additionally, the chosen company must be accessible during business hours to receive service of process and other notifications.

Each state has its own specific registered agent obligations, including fulfilling designated duties and adherence with statutory laws. A registered agent must be either a citizen of the region or a company authorized to operate there, ensuring they can reliably perform their duties. Furthermore,  registered agent reviews  need to maintain current information regarding their registered agent, updating agent details with the state in the case of any modifications, such as a change of address or agent.

Compliance is vital for maintaining good standing with state regulations. Noncompliance to meet registered agent standards can result in consequences, including the removal of the right to operate in the state. Routine checks and prompt registered agent renewal are recommended to ensure that a business remains secure and can efficiently handle legal issues. Assessing Online vs. Community Designated Representatives

When choosing a registered agent, organizations often face the dilemma between virtual and regional designated agents. Digital registered representatives provide a convenient option with extensive coverage, allowing organizations to utilize assistance from any location without location-based restrictions. They typically offer simplified processes through accessible interfaces, which include online document handling and compliance tracking. This can be particularly beneficial for businesses operating in different states, as they can coordinate their registered agent requirements from a main site.

On the contrary, local registered representatives can offer a greater tailored relationship with the organization and its surrounding environment. They are knowledgeable with local regulations and requirements, which can enhance regulatory oversight and facilitate faster communication regarding service of process and additional juridical issues. Local agents are also more accessible for in-person meetings, which can be an essential aspect for organizations seeking hands-on, assistance.

Ultimately, the determination between online and community designated representatives should be based on a organization's individual needs and priorities. While virtual representatives may be often practical and budget-friendly, local agents can provide important support tailored to the regional area. Evaluating factors such as cost, reliability, and offering choices will help companies determine which kind of designated agent most aligns with their operational strategies.
